Which Option Is Right for Your Home?

Here's how to choose the right one for your space.

If you…

Need to stop afternoon sun without losing the view

A sunscreen roller blind with a 3-5% openness factor is your answer. It cuts UV and heat while still letting you see your garden. Perfect for west-facing living rooms and kitchens where afternoon glare makes screens unwatchable.

If you…

Need genuine darkness for sleeping or a home theatre

A blockout roller blind with a coated backing fabric prevents light transmission through the fabric. Pair with side channels if you need true edge-to-edge blackout. The right choice for bedrooms, shift workers, and home cinema rooms.

If you…

Want both, daytime view and night-time privacy

A duo roller blind puts a sunscreen and blockout fabric on the same bracket. Switch from view-preserving during the day to full privacy and blockout at night. One mechanism, two functions, our most popular choice for master bedrooms and main living areas.

Frequently asked questions

Are roller blinds good for bedrooms?

Yes. A blockout roller blind is one of the simplest ways to darken a bedroom for better sleep. The same blind takes any fabric, so you can run a blockout for night and add a sheer roller on a dual bracket for soft daytime light from the one window.

What's the difference between sheer, light-filtering and blockout roller blinds?

It comes down to the fabric. The mechanism is the same in all three. Sheer softens glare while keeping the view. Light-filtering gives daytime privacy with a soft glow. Blockout darkens a room and blocks heat. Order a free sample pack to see all three at your own window.

Can you have two roller blinds on one window?

Yes. A dual (double) bracket lets you run a sheer and a blockout roller on the same window. You get soft filtered light by day and full darkness or privacy at night. It's one of the most popular setups for living rooms and bedrooms.

Are roller blinds child-safe?

They can be. Choose a cordless or motorised roller blind and there are no chains or cords within a child's reach. We fit child-safety devices as standard on corded blinds, and we'll talk you through the cord-free options at your free measure.

Do roller blinds suit wet areas like kitchens and bathrooms?

Yes. Sunscreen and many light-filtering roller fabrics handle steam and splashes well and wipe clean, which makes roller blinds a practical pick for kitchens, bathrooms and laundries. We'll point you to the fabrics best suited to humidity and easy cleaning when you choose at the free measure.
